Technical Specifications

Side-by-side comparison of Core i5-4570T and Phenom II X6 1045T

Intel

Core i5-4570T

The Core i5-4570T is manufactured by Intel. It was released in 2 June 2013 (12 years ago). It is based on the Haswell (2013−2015) architecture. It features 2 cores and 4 threads. Base frequency is 2.9 GHz, with boost up to 3.6 GHz. L3 cache: 4096 kB (total). L2 cache: 256 kB (per core). Built on 22 nm process technology. Socket: LGA1150. Thermal design power (TDP): 35 Watt. Memory support: DDR3. Passmark benchmark score: 3,223 points. Launch price was $222.

AMD

Phenom II X6 1045T

The Phenom II X6 1045T is manufactured by AMD. It was released in 1 September 2010 (15 years ago). It is based on the Thuban (2010) architecture. It features 6 cores and 6 threads. Base frequency is 2.7 GHz, with boost up to 3.2 GHz. L3 cache: 6 MB (total). L2 cache: 512 kB (per core). Built on 45 nm process technology. Socket: AM3. Thermal design power (TDP): 95 Watt. Memory support: DDR3. Passmark benchmark score: 3,244 points. Launch price was $175.

Processing Power

The Core i5-4570T packs 2 cores / 4 threads, while the Phenom II X6 1045T offers 6 cores / 6 threads — the Phenom II X6 1045T has 4 more cores. Boost clocks reach 3.6 GHz on the Core i5-4570T versus 3.2 GHz on the Phenom II X6 1045T — a 11.8% clock advantage for the Core i5-4570T (base: 2.9 GHz vs 2.7 GHz). The Core i5-4570T uses the Haswell (2013−2015) architecture (22 nm), while the Phenom II X6 1045T uses Thuban (2010) (45 nm). In PassMark, the Core i5-4570T scores 3,223 against the Phenom II X6 1045T's 3,244 — a 0.6% lead for the Phenom II X6 1045T. L3 cache: 4096 kB (total) on the Core i5-4570T vs 6 MB (total) on the Phenom II X6 1045T.

Memory & Platform

The Core i5-4570T uses the LGA1150 socket (PCIe 3.0), while the Phenom II X6 1045T uses AM3 (PCIe 2.0) — making them incompatible on the same motherboard.

Advanced Features

Virtualization: Yes (Core i5-4570T) / not specified (Phenom II X6 1045T). The Core i5-4570T includes integrated graphics (HD 4600), while the Phenom II X6 1045T requires a dedicated GPU. Primary use case: Core i5-4570T targets Desktop.
